    Performances »
Running Time 4:43
Performers Belinda Carlisle (Vocals), Rick/Richard Nowels (Spanish Guitars), Rick/Richard Nowels (Keyboards), Charlie/Charles (Arthur) Judge (Doctor) (Keyboards), Sid Page (Gypsy Violin), Jimmy/Jimmie (The Great) Haskell (Accordion), George/Jorge Black (Bass), Ellen Shipley (Background Vocals), Maria Vidal (Background Vocals), Donna DeLory (Background Vocals), Bekka Bramlett (Background Vocals), Rick/Richard Nowels (Arranged By), Rick/Richard Nowels (Produced By)
Appears On
Runaway Horses (1989)
Belinda Carlisle
